Customs Officer Found Dead In Katsina Hotel

A Nigeria Customs Service (NCS) officer, identified as Assistant Superintendent of Customs (ASC) Lawal Tukur, has been found dead in a hotel room in Katsina metropolis of Katsina State under circumstances that have sparked investigation.

The incident occurred on Wednesday, October 15, 2025, at Murjani Hotel in Katsina. According to reports, the hotel staff discovered the officer’s lifeless body around 8:30 a.m. and immediately alerted authorities on the fateful day.

Sources at the hotel said empty sachets of suspected substances were recovered from the waste basket in the hotel room.

Three women, namely Khadija Ali (34) of Dutsin Amare Quarters, Katsina; Aisha Lawal (30) of Ingawa Local Government Area of the State, and Hafsat Yusuf (22) of Brigade Quarters, Kano, were reportedly at the hotel room with the deceased during the time of the incident.

It was gathered that Khadija and Aisha spent the night with the officer, while Hafsat later joined them and also lodged at the same facility.

The deceased’s body was evacuated to the Federal Medical Centre (FMC) Katsina, where he was confirmed dead by a medical doctor and deposited at the mortuary for autopsy.

The Nigeria Customs Service, Katsina State Command through its Public Relations Officer, Isah Bello, confirmed the death of the offcer but denied report of his death in a hotel room, saying that, “that’s what we are hearing from the people, but for us he was just dead.”
